    Why did he do that? Was he trying to kill Andy, or was it accidental (ie something like the Gennie crash, he was chasing after him but didn't intend to cause an accident?):eek:

    Intentional. If I remember rightly, Robert had tried to manipulate Debbie into thinkin they had a future so that he could take Sarah away to spite Andy. It all came to a head with the two boys having a scrap, and then Robert drove straight at him and Andy went off the road with Max inside :confused: Jack arrived at the scene and told Robert to disappear and never come back, and the crash was blamed on Andy swerving to avoid sheep on the road
    Ah so it was Robert's fault not Andy's then

    Yep!
